Xiao Wan'er forgot how she walked back to the room. She closed the door and sat on the bed, Liu Mingyin's words still ringing in her ears.

"Since when did you change?"

She looked at her hands. They were clean, but in her eyes they were filled with blood.

When did she start to change? Xiao Wan'er thought carefully.

It was probably on the night of Shangguan Wan'er's death that she executed her colleagues who had attempted to kill her. Then, when Li Chongfu was plotting a rebellion, she volunteered to execute those who had killed others but, for various reasons, had escaped punishment. The day before, she volunteered and received permission to assassinate Wei Anshi, an innocent man who posed a serious threat to Princess Taiping.

The bottom line was lowered step by step.

Xiao Wan'er thought again, could she refrain from taking action in the future?

It also seems impossible.

With Princess Taiping and the Crown Prince locked in a bitter, agonizing conflict, siding with one side would inevitably lead to attacks from the other. Regardless of whether she took action or not, the attacks from enemy officials and assassinations by enemy monks would not cease. Furthermore, as a monk renowned for her martial prowess, how could Princess Taiping allow her to remain inactive? Furthermore, even if she did withdraw, would the Crown Prince let her go?

Once you step into the vortex of power struggle, it is impossible to extricate yourself.

And she wasn't the only one who had changed. Princess Taiping no longer had the same high spirits she once had when she was friends with Shangguan Wan'er. The civil and military officials who joined the team, when advising the emperor and performing their duties, always prioritized preventing the enemy from gaining an advantage.

Power struggles change everyone equally.

Thinking of Liu Mingyin who would still disapprove of her because of killing someone, Xiao Wan'er sighed in her heart.

"I hope he won't change."

I also hope that this fight will end soon.

Because she entered a weak period after the operation and her strength decreased significantly, in order to prevent others from noticing the clues, Xiao Wan'er simply took a leave and recuperated at home.

Liu Mingyin went to the government office alone to work, and was stopped by Pei Yingguan when he was off duty in the evening.

"What's the matter, Commander?" Like Xiao Wan'er, he no longer called Pei Yingguan "senior brother".

Pei Yingguan pursed his lips and said, "This is not a good place to talk. Junior brother, can you come with me?"

Liu Mingyin frowned, but still followed him cautiously to a secluded place.

As soon as he stopped, Pei Yingguan asked Liu Mingyin directly: "Wan'er killed Wei Anshi, right?"

Liu Mingyin immediately drew his sword, pointing the tip of the sword at Pei Yingguan.

Pei Yingguan pushed the knife away with his bare hands, and even smiled at Liu Mingyin: "Junior brother, there is no need to be so nervous. I have never told anyone about this."

As he said this, seeing that Liu Mingyin still looked doubtful, he simply swore a poisonous oath.

Seeing that he really had no hostility, Liu Mingyin put the knife away.

"Junior Brother, you know your Senior Sister has a deep prejudice against me. If I were to tell her something directly, she would reject it without hesitation. She might even draw her sword against me. So I can only ask you to tell her," Pei Yingguan said to Liu Mingyin earnestly, full of distress. "Junior Brother, do you think Princess Taiping has a real chance of winning?"

After thinking carefully, Liu Mingyin slowly shook his head.

"Yes, you know it well. In terms of legitimacy, His Royal Highness the Crown Prince has a much more legitimate claim than Princess Taiping. And when it comes to personal ability, Princess Taiping is far inferior to His Royal Highness," Pei Yingguan concluded his analysis and posed a question to Liu Mingyin, "What you can clearly see, can't Wan'er really understand?"

Liu Mingyin immediately retorted: "Senior Sister, wasn't it also because of the Crown Prince that you came to this point?"

"The Crown Prince did initially regard Junior Sister as an enemy," Pei Yingguan did not deny this. "But I have received a promise from His Royal Highness that if Junior Sister leaves Princess Taiping's camp, His Royal Highness will not attack her again. She can continue to serve as the deputy commander of the Divine Dragon Guard, or she can leave the court and return to the clan. His Royal Highness also does not want to attack the princess of the royal family for no reason."

Seeing that Liu Mingyin was wavering, he struck while the iron was hot.

"Since there's a chance of escape, why stay on a ship destined to sink? Go back and talk to your senior sister. Don't follow Princess Taiping into a dead end, where you might as well lose your own life."

Liu Mingyin returned home with a heavy heart and told Xiao Wan'er all the conversations with Pei Yingguan.

"What are your plans, Senior Sister?" After he finished speaking, he asked Xiao Wan'er nervously.

Xiao Wan'er didn't answer for a moment.

When Liu Mingyin thought that Xiao Wan'er would not answer, and even thought that he might make her angry, he heard a helpless sigh.

"Don't I know that Princess Taiping is indeed incompetent and is feared by conservatives? I simply have no choice."

Liu Mingyin looked puzzled when he heard this.

Xiao Wan'er didn't answer his questions, but instead recalled her own childhood. "When I was young, before I entered Biyun Monastery, I was seriously ill. At its worst, I was nearly incurable. Back then, I could only lie in bed every day, waiting for the doctors my father had called in to decide whether I could continue to live or prepare for a funeral. Can you imagine how desperate I was then?"

Liu Mingyin nodded sympathetically and distressedly.

"I was lucky to be saved by my master. When I grow up, I never want to be in this situation again," Xiao Wan'er said, her tone changing as she pulled herself away from her memories. "But if the crown prince eventually ascends the throne, I'll still be in the same situation where my life and death are at the mercy of others. Even if I say I can quit the Divine Dragon Guard now, what good will it do? My master has already fallen into his hands. By then, we will have no power, and he will hold absolute power. With just one order, we will be exiled, if not killed immediately."

Not to mention those ordinary women who had no cultivation and could not leave the power of the Tang Dynasty. Once the only option left in life was to get married, then one's fate could no longer be in one's own hands.

"I understand." Liu Mingyin said that he understood, but in fact he didn't understand, but he chose to follow Xiao Wan'er.

Pei Yingguan waited for a long time but there was no response, so he knew Xiao Wan'er's choice.

When neither side took action, one evening, a man and a woman, two cultivators, quietly climbed over the city wall. Both of them were cultivators in the Transcendent Realm, and as soon as they set foot on the land of Chang'an City, they headed straight for Yongchangfang.

Xiao Wan'er was meditating inside when she heard a knock on the door. She walked into the yard and saw Liu Mingyin rushing over.

Without making any sound, she gestured to Liu Mingyin to go back and quietly walked to the gate.

At this moment, the person outside knocked on the door three more times.

Xiao Wan'er prepared for battle and opened the door, only to see the senior sister who was the former captain of the Geng 7th Team of the Shenlong Guard and whom she had let go before and who had provided her with information through telepathy.

Before she could say anything, the senior sister rushed into the yard with the male monk who came with her.

"Why are you here?" Xiao Wan'er was puzzled. "And who is this young man?"

"It's a long story. Are you sure you want to tell it here?"

"Then can you please make it short?" Xiao Wan'er asked back, and received a roll of the eyes.

Xiao Wan'er curled her lips helplessly and took the two of them into her room.

"Now, can you tell me? Why did you come to my house during curfew?"

"We want to avenge our fellow disciples," the eldest sister dropped a bombshell, "Will you cooperate with us?"

"What?" Xiao Wan'er demanded, "Who are you all? Who are you planning to take revenge on? Can you explain it clearly?"

"Let me speak," the male cultivator brought by the eldest sister interrupted. "Deputy Commander Li, nice to meet you. I am Qingyang, a disciple of Lingxiao Temple. My junior brother was once the deputy captain of the Third Squadron of the Divine Dragon Guard. The sect previously issued an order for him to return to the sect. However, not only did he not return, he also lost his life. The Tang court's explanation for this is that he was assassinated by unknown cultivators. However, the information given by Fellow Daoist Mingshu is that the Crown Prince of the Tang Dynasty sent the commander of the Divine Dragon Guard to assassinate all cultivators who resigned."

When Qingyang mentioned Fellow Daoist Mingshu, he looked at the eldest senior sister. It was obvious that the eldest senior sister's Taoist name was Mingshu.

"What Fellow Daoist Mingshu said is true," Xiao Wan'er confirmed. "Fellow Daoist Qingyang, please stop calling me Deputy Commander Li. Just call me Fellow Daoist Xiao."

"Okay, Fellow Daoist Xiao," Qingyang readily agreed. "Although the sect cannot pursue the consequences of the death of a cultivator serving in the imperial court, my junior brother is my cousin, and the imperial court was the murderer who killed him. I cannot help but avenge him. Mingshu also wants to avenge her junior sister, so we decided to join forces and kill the prince together."

"Fellow Daoist Qingyang, what is your level of cultivation?" Xiao Wan'er asked carefully after knowing their purpose.

"He, like me, is at the Transcendent Realm," Ming Shu replied. "As far as I know, the Crown Prince only has one Transcendent Realm cultivator, the commander of the Divine Dragon Guard. With the two of us, we should be able to kill the Crown Prince."

Xiao Wan'er nodded: "Based on the information I have so far, it's indeed not a big problem."

"But we want to be more cautious," Ming Shu added. "It just so happens that Deputy Commander Xiao is the most powerful cultivator currently alive, and he is an enemy of the Crown Prince, so we would like to ask you to cooperate with us."

So they came to drag Xiao Wan'er into the water.

"You should know that I am a court official, right?"

They both nodded.

"Then you should also know that if you are caught assassinating the crown prince, your entire clan will be exterminated, right?"

The two nodded again.

Xiao Wan'er's voice gradually became dangerous: "So you still want to get me to cooperate with you? Regardless of success or failure, you can just run away when the time comes. What about me? I will stay and take the blame for you?"

Seeing that Xiao Wan'er's pressure was getting stronger and stronger, the two began to sweat coldly, and Qingyang spoke hurriedly.

"That's not the case, Fellow Daoist Xiao, you misunderstood!"

"Oh?" Xiao Wan'er responded, but she didn't let go of her pressure. "Then tell me in detail."

"The entire battle will be between me and Fellow Daoist Mingshu against the cultivators under the Crown Prince's command. Fellow Daoist Xiao only needs to strike when there are no cultivators guarding the Crown Prince and kill him."

After Qingyang finished speaking, the two of them finally felt the pressure dissipate, and their bodies and minds felt lighter.

"Fellow Daoist Xiao, I heard that Princess Taiping isn't having the upper hand in her game with the Crown Prince. If the Crown Prince could die early, it would surely be a blessing for both you and Princess Taiping, right?" Ming Shu, fearing Xiao Wan'er wouldn't agree, offered her and Princess Taiping's perspectives. "This opportunity is fleeting. Cooperation with us will be a hundredfold benefit to Fellow Daoist Xiao."

Although it wasn't entirely without disadvantages, it was indeed a rare opportunity. Xiao Wan'er agreed without further thought.

“May our cooperation go smoothly.”
